1. Making a Statement: Front Door Essentials
The front door is the centerpiece of a home's outside design. It sets the tone for the whole interior visual while acting as the main barrier versus trespassers and the aspects.
Popular Front Door Materials
Selecting the best product depends on climate, spending plan, and upkeep preferences.
- Wood: Offers unmatched natural beauty, conventional beauty, and high modification. Nevertheless, wood needs routine staining or painting to prevent warping and rotting.
- Fiberglass: Highly long lasting, energy-efficient, and efficient in imitating the look of genuine wood grain. It resists damages, scratches, and extreme temperature variations.
- Steel: The gold requirement for security and sturdiness. Steel doors are cost-efficient and low-maintenance, though they can damage or rust if the protective finish is jeopardized.

2. Illuminating the Space: Window Styles and Functionality
Windows bring natural light into living areas, enhance indoor air quality, and frame outdoor views. Selecting the right window design enhances both ventilation and architecture.
Common Window Styles
- Double-Hung Windows: Both the top and bottom sashes move vertically, enabling flexible ventilation and easy cleaning from the within.
- Sash Windows: Hinged at the side and cranked external, these supply optimal airflow and an airtight seal when closed.
- Awning Windows: Hinged at the top and opening outside, these are perfect for rainy environments due to the fact that they permit ventilation while keeping wetness out.
- Picture Windows: Fixed panes that do closed, developed strictly for unobstructed views and optimal natural light.
Frame Materials for Windows
Just like doors & windows, window frames come in various materials, each impacting effectiveness and upkeep:
- Vinyl: Affordable, low-maintenance, and outstanding at resisting moisture and thermal transfer.
- Aluminum: Sleek, modern, and strong, however needs thermal breaks to avoid heat loss in colder climates.
- Wood-Clad: Features a warm wood interior paired with a weather-resistant aluminum or fiberglass exterior.
3. The Power Duo: Energy Efficiency and Insulation
Windows and doors are main culprits for energy loss in domestic structures. Breezy frames and single-pane glass can cause heating and cooling systems to work overtime, resulting in inflated utility bills.
Secret Metrics to Look For:
- U-Factor: Measures how well an item prevents heat from getting away. A lower U-factor shows much better insulation.
- Solar Heat Gain Coefficient (SHGC): Measures how well a product obstructs heat caused by sunlight. Lower numbers are much better in warm climates; higher numbers are helpful in cold climates.
- Low-E Glass: Microscopic metal finishings used to glass panes that reflect infrared light while letting noticeable light pass through.
4. Enhancing Home Security
The front entranceway and ground-level new windows and doors are main entry points for potential intruders. Updating hardware transforms these architectural features into protected strongholds.
Front Door Security Upgrades
- Deadbolts: Ensure deadbolts have at least a one-inch throw and are enhanced with durable strike plates.
- Smart Locks: Keyless entry systems allow homeowners to monitor gain access to from another location, concern momentary codes, and get informs if the door is left opened.
- Hinges: Keep hinge pins on the inside of the door, or utilize non-removable pins for outward-swinging doors.
Window Security Measures
- Window Locks: Standard latches are frequently lightweight; supplementing them with secondary keyed locks or pin locks increases security.
- Security Film: Applied directly to the glass, this transparent movie holds shattered glass together, making forced entry substantially more challenging.
- Glass Break Sensors: Integrated wise home sensors that spot the particular acoustic frequency of breaking glass.
5. Maintenance Tips to Prolong Lifespan
Regular maintenance ensures that front doors and windows work efficiently for decades.
- Inspect Weatherstripping: Inspect seals annually. Broken or fragile weatherstripping must be changed instantly to avoid drafts and water leakages.
- Lube Moving Parts: Apply silicone spray or light-weight oil to door hinges, window tracks, and locking mechanisms two times a year.
- Clean Window Weep Holes: Ensure outside drain channels (weep holes) on moving and double-hung windows remain clear of particles to avoid water buildup.
- Check Caulking: Check the outside sealant around window and door with sliding window frames. Reapply exterior-grade silicone caulk if spaces or cracks appear.
Frequently Asked Questions (FAQ)
1. How typically should I change my front door and windows?
Typically, quality windows last between 15 to 30 years, depending on the material and local environment. Front doors typically last 20 to 30 years. Indications that replacement is needed consist of persistent drafts, condensation between glass panes, decaying wood, and trouble opening or closing.
2. Can I replace just the glass in my windows, or do I need a whole brand-new window?
If the window frame is structurally sound and without rot, it is frequently possible to change just the insulated glass system (sash replacement). However, for older single-pane windows, a full-frame replacement is generally more affordable in the long run for energy effectiveness.
3. Which front door material is best for severe weather condition?
Fiberglass is widely considered the very best general product for severe climates. Unlike wood, it does not warp or swell in humidity, and unlike steel, it will not damage from hail or rust in coastal, salt-heavy environments.
4. How can I make my existing windows more energy-efficient without replacing them?
House owners on a budget plan can apply clear heat-shrink plastic window movies, set up thermal curtains, include secondary weatherstripping, or use Low-E window film to existing glass panes.
